A Professional Certificate in Cybersecurity for Smart Thermostats provides specialized training in securing Internet of Things (IoT) devices, focusing on the unique vulnerabilities of smart home technology. This program equips participants with the skills to identify and mitigate threats within this growing market sector.
Learning outcomes include mastering penetration testing techniques specific to smart thermostats, understanding the intricacies of firmware security, and implementing robust authentication and authorization protocols. Participants will gain practical experience in vulnerability assessment and incident response within the context of smart home ecosystems. The curriculum also covers relevant security standards and compliance regulations.
The duration of the program is typically structured as a flexible, self-paced online course, allowing professionals to balance their learning with their existing commitments. The exact length can vary depending on the provider and the student's pace, but many programs can be completed within a few months of dedicated study.
